The Power Plate, a new workout machine that claims to build muscle, increase athletic performance, reduce bodyfat, lessen cellulite, and a whole list of other benefits - in a fraction of the time.
The claim?
Using the principles of Acceleration Training™ to stimulate the body’s natural response to vibration, the Power Plate uses vibrations to transmit waves of energy throughout the body, activating muscle contractions between 25 and 50 times per second, enhancing overall performance in sessions as short as 15 minutes a day, 3 times a week.
